These events will be 60 minutes in duration and held on the SECOND & the FOURTH Wednesday of each month. Six bands are to be used – 10, 15, 20, 40, 80 and 160m. Suggested frequencies are from 018 to 028 kHz up from band edges, plus or minus as activity dictates. There will be 3 events at times that favor different geographic areas on this same day. A member can participate in any or all of these. Each of these is also open to non-members. However, you must submit separate results for each one. It will be a good opportunity to meet other CW fans who may be interested in CWops membership.
Purpose: Meet and greet and show activity on the bands. It’s a good public relations opportunity for CWops for those who haven't heard of us yet. It’s also an opportunity for interested non-members to garner the required nominations for membership.
Times: On the second and fourth Wednesday of each month at 1300 - 1400z (favoring Asia/Pacific); 1900 - 2000z (favoring Europe/Africa); and 0300 - 0400z –Thursday (Wednesday evening in US/Canada).
NOTE: See Scores Page for exact dates of CWT each month.
Exchange: Call "CQ CWT". New Exchange: Just send your First Name and CWops member number. Non-members will send First Name, and State, Province, or DX Country Prefix. This will allow most operators to use a general-purpose logging program or a paper log if necessary. A dedicated CWOPs module has been written for N1MM by Nick, NA3M. Other logging programs are also available. See our website for more information http://www.cwops.org/software.html
Scoring: The final score can be calculated by counting 1 point per QSO (work a station once per band only) and multiply total points by the number of unique calls worked. If you had 75 QSOs with 40 different calls, your score is 75 x 40. State which power class: QRP, LP, HP.
Reporting: Report results by time segment: CWT-1300, CWT-1900, CWT-0300. Scores must be submitted within 48 hours to be included in our listing. Thanks to Bruce, WA7BNM, everyone can post results on the 3830 reflector. Use this address: http://www.hornucopia.com/3830score
Fill out the appropriate section for the time period. No awards presented. We will post the complete results on our Website and Reflector each month: http://cwops.org/scores.html
